The candidates must know about all the details related to SNUSAT application form 2021. The details about application form are listed below:
Email id submitted by the candidate at the time of registration will be used for all correspondences until enrolment is completed.
The candidates need to pay an amount of Rs.1900 as application fee. This fee includes the first attempt at SNUSAT + APT mapped to the candidates' Program Preference 1. For every additional APT for the subsequent Program preferences, there will be an additional fee of Rs 900/-.
The candidates need to ensure their eligibility for the exam before they fill the application form. The details about SNUSAT eligibility 2021 are as follows in the table given below:
Board | Basic Eligible to apply |
---|---|
Andhra Pradesh, Karnataka, National Institute of Open Schooling, Orissa, Tamil Nadu, Telangana | 75% marks in aggregate in 12th Board Exam (excluding non-academic subjects) |
CBSE, ISC | 70% marks in aggregate in 12th Board Exam (excluding non-academic subjects) |
Assam, Goa, Gujarat, Haryana, Himachal Pradesh, Kerala, Madhya Pradesh, Manipur, Meghalaya, Nagaland, Punjab | 65% marks in aggregate in 12th Board Exam (excluding non-academic subjects) |
Bihar, Chhattisgarh, Jammu and Kashmir, Maharashtra, Mizoram, Rajasthan, Tripura, Uttar Pradesh, Uttarakhand, West Bengal | 60% marks in aggregate in 12th Board Exam (excluding non-academic subjects) |
IB curriculum | The aggregate score of 21 with a minimum of 4 in every course. |
Cambridge International Examinations (CIE) | Percentage Uniform Marks same as CBSE |

The candidates must be well aware of the exam pattern so that they get familiar with the question paper and prepare accordingly for the exam. The details about SNUSAT exam pattern 2021 are as follows:
Mode | Computer-based test |
---|---|
Language | English |
Types of Questions | Multiple-choice questions(MCQ) |
Total section | 2 |
There will be 2 sections:
Sections | Duration |
---|---|
Verbal Reasoning | 30 minutes |
Quantitative Ability | 36 minutes |
Abstract Reasoning | 40 minutes |
Essay | 15 minutes |
The above time excludes the 3 minutes NDA & 1 minute for section selection
School | Programs | Sections and Duration |
---|---|---|
School of Engineering (SoE) | B.Tech in Chemical Engineering B.Tech in Civil Engineering B.Tech in Computer Science & Engineering B.Tech in Electrical & Electronics Engineering B.Tech in Electronics & Communication Engineering B.Tech in Mechanical Engineering | Physics Maths |
School of Natural Sciences (SoNS) | B.Sc. (Research) in Physics | Physics Maths |
B.Sc. (Research) in Biotechnology | Biology Maths or Chemistry or Physics (one to be chosen) | |
B.Sc. (Research) in Chemistry | Chemistry Maths or Biology or Physics (one to be chosen) | |
B.Sc. (Research) in Mathematics | Maths Physics or Critical Writing I (one to be chosen) | |
School of Humanities & Social Sciences (SoHSS) | B.Sc. (Research) in Economics | Maths Critical Writing I |
B.A. (Research) in English B.A. (Research) in History B.A. (Research) in Sociology B.A. (Research) in International Relations | Critical writing I Critical writing II | |
School of Management & Entrepreneurship (SoME) | Bachelor of Management Studies (BMS) | Critical writing I Critical writing II |
